Description/Scope
The United States Transportation Command (USTRANSCOM) is seeking sources that possess the availability and capability to provide rail tamper machines for the Military Ocean Terminal-Sunny Point (MOTSU) and the Military Ocean Terminal-Concord (MOTCO). The machines must be capable of packing (or tamping) the track ballast under railway tracks to make the tracks more durable. See attached for specifications required.
Place of Performance
Larger Production / Switch Tamper - North Carolina (Zip Code 28461)
Smaller unit - California (Zip Code 94566)
